Toys "R" Us in 1999 (Portuguese Version)
Cool, Karel; Sorensen, DeidreCase INSEAD-4896PT-PPStrategyIn 1999 Toys “R” Us faced the most challenging time of its history. After recording losses for the first time in 1998, it lost its number one position in toy retailing to Wal-Mart and was late in entering electronic retailing where eToys was pre-empting the competitive space. How would TRU be able to reaffirm its competitive position and improve its profitability?Starting at €8.20

Ford Fiesta Movement: Using Social Media and Viral Marketing to Launch Ford's Global Car in the United States (Portuguese)
Andrew T., StephenCase INSEAD-5664PT-PPMarketingThe Ford Fiesta Movement was a social media campaign run by Ford in the U.S. during 2009 to generate buzz for the upcoming launch of the 2011 Fiesta sub-compact car. This case examines the campaign's performance and asks what marketers should do thereafter to convert interested consumers into buyers.Starting at €8.20
